Verb focus
in present participle: focusing,
in past participle: focused.

Conjugation of the verb "focus" for all English tenses and persons.

Present
I focus
You focus
He/She/It focuses
We focus
You focus
They focus
Past
I focused
You focused
He/She/It focused
We focused
You focused
They focused
Future
I will focus
You will focus
He/She/It will focus
We will focus
You will focus
They will focus
Present conditional
I would focus
You would focus
He/She/It would focus
We would focus
You would focus
They would focus
Present Perfect
I have focused
You have focused
He/She/It has focused
We have focused
You have focused
They have focused
Past Perfect
I had focused
You had focused
He/She/It had focused
We had focused
You had focused
They had focused
Future Perfect
I will have focused
You will have focused
He/She/It will have focused
We will have focused
You will have focused
They will have focused
Past conditional
I would have focused
You would have focused
He/She/It would have focused
We would have focused
You would have focused
They would have focused
